Without adequate facts about the case (Value of goods, Charge brought, etc) it is hard to determine what will occur. In addition, information such as where he works, what level of schooling, any volunteerism, etc assists in mitigation, but again, without sufficient facts, anyone who opines as to Jail or not is not doing you any benefits.
